Description

The School House is a former school building constructed in 1873. It features dressed stone walls and a chamfered stone plinth, topped with a slate roof that has stone gable-copings. The building is designed in an L-shape and has one and a half storeys. The east elevation has four bays with coupled trefoil-lights that have straight-chamfered stone mullions and pivoting metal casements. The half-dormers also have stone gable-copings, each adorned with a quatrefoil in the gable. There are two doorways on the west wall, positioned at the left and right center, both with pointed heads and straight-chamfered edges. The doors are plank-style, studded, and date from the 19th century.
